Questions & Answers
Q: Why did NASA pay a man to lie in bed for 70 days?
NASA wanted to study the effects of microgravity on the human body, simulating long-haul flights experienced by astronauts.
Q: What are bedsores and how do they develop?
Bedsores are caused by prolonged pressure on the skin, limiting blood flow to tissues, leading to damaged and dead cells in areas like the tailbone and hips.
Q: How does muscle atrophy occur during extended bed rest?
Muscles lose strength at a rate of 10-15% per week when at complete rest, leading to weakened muscles, decreased endurance, and fatigue.
Q: What are some other negative effects of extended bed rest?
Other effects include increased anxiety, risk of kidney stones, pneumonia, weakened bones, decreased oxygen uptake, and increased resting heart rate.
